KHL Game Canceled After Player Tries To Beat Up Entire Other Team
A KHL preseason game between Barys Astana and HC Kunlun Red Star was canceled today after Barys defenseman Damir Ryspayev delivered a cheap shot to a Kunlun player and fought several others.
Three minutes into the first period, Ryspayev hit Tomáš Marcinko when he wasn’t looking. Both teams’ players tied up to fight on the ice, and when Marcinko didn’t get up, Ryspayev took advantage of the lack of enthusiasm and moved on to fight more Red Star players. After those half-hearted fights, Ryspayev jumped into the bench and tried to throw more punches:
Ryspayev has recorded no points and 194 penalty minutes in 23 KHL games, but this transcends the behavior of a regular goon. Punching unwilling opponents and dragging them around the ice is barbaric, and considering Ryspayev doesn’t have the skill to even fight correctly, he shouldn’t be playing the sport.
